Offense:
We will be breaking in a new OL but with a complete system change, the timing could not be better.
Running Backs, wish Marshall would stay but getting Chubb back(supposedly way ahead of schedule), Michele back, Douglous back, plus Turman and Holyfield. We should be alright.
Breaking in a new WR's accept IM and Godwin but again, timing could not be better with the Recruits we have coming in, would think the JC transfer could help right away.
QB, this may be unpopular but I do not think Lambert was that bad. He took care of the ball with the exception of the rain out versus Bama and I every deep ball he threw seem to be on the money, especially versus UT. I think he will pick up the system fast and give Eason sometime to ease in. They will all learn the system at the same time so that is good and will learn it with all positions at the same time.
TE, friggen Loaded.
Defense:
Really about depth and coaching. I think our Dline will be strong and well coached just needs depth which we are getting.
Linebackers, losing Ganus and Samuel is tough but Kimbrough and Carter are ballers and I do think once the unit gels we will be strong again. Ganus was great but not very athletic so replacing him is mostly the mental side of calling the D and making adjustments.
Secondary, we should actually be ok here for a change and have a lot of young talent coming in.
Special Teams, think we need a new punter and would not hurt to get another PK in the wings. IM will always make returns interesting. Think we will improve in special teams by default.
Conclusion:
Season is going to come down to how many games it takes the O to Gel. I think the defense will be fine from the get go as Pruitt and Smarts systems evolved from the same place so I do not expect much of a learning curve. Think Mentally, Physically, the team will be bigger, stronger, faster and tougher.
UNC is the first test and lucky for us I think the D will be up to the task and UNC D is weak and will take a while to build up, so it may play into our developing Offenses hands. Would call the game a slight UNC edge but that depends on the O...
Ole Miss is the next challenge, hope our O has gelled. Ole Miss has the edge based on how they played to end the year but they also lost some games they should not have and I believe we have equal or better talent just comes down to the buy in by the players.
SCU should be a win,
UT should be favored to win the East but we know that that prediction is a Jonas should be playing up to our potential by then.
Florida, we better beat Florida next year. No reason not to as they are adrift right now.
The rest of the season should be wins.
